Jet2.com and Jet2holidays claim to be the first airline and major tour operator to go on sale with 2026-27 winter sun flights and holidays.
Capacity for winter sun has been raised by four per cent over 2025-26 to provide a record 4.4 million seats.
The airline and tour operator will also reveal details of their ski, city breaks and Iceland programmes for the period “over the coming weeks”.
A total of 14 winter sun destinations have gone on sale from across Belfast International, Birmingham, Bournemouth, Bristol, East Midlands, Edinburgh, Glasgow, Leeds Bradford, Liverpool John Lennon, Stansted, Luton, Manchester and Newcastle airports.
New routes from Bournemouth to Malaga and Luton to Palma have been added in addition to the expansion of Morocco, Malta and Madeira programmes.
The airline and tour operator will operate more than 600 weekly outbound flights in peak periods.
Destinations covered include the Canary Islands of Tenerife, Lanzarote, Gran Canaria and Fuerteventura; Alicante and Malaga in mainland Spain; Palma, Majorca; Faro and Madeira, Portugal; Antalya, Turkey; Malta, Marrakech and Agadir, Morocco; and Paphos in Cyprus.
